Output 26d96ea8421b041087c5a6b53abcb9653fddda7595e917a043ddd481e4478113:12

value
663000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b4f2669b71a2fb0d4d9783f5386e59a517b51f42 OP_EQUALVERIFY OP_CHECKSIG
address
1HVm1qK8pZ7kFKHig5k8RsWCmQWczb3WL3
transaction
26d96ea8421b041087c5a6b53abcb9653fddda7595e917a043ddd481e4478113
spent
true